
Worked on improving Roku device integration within the openhab/openhab-addons repository by addressing communication reliability issues. Focused on backend development using Java and network programming, the work involved updating the RokuHandler to validate host headers and resolve device hostnames to IP addresses, ensuring more stable connections. Enhanced error handling and device status updates were implemented to provide better observability and reduce intermittent disconnects between OpenHAB and Roku devices. The changes, tracked through a specific commit, delivered measurable improvements in device status accuracy and overall integration stability, reflecting a methodical approach to troubleshooting and maintaining robust networked device communication in Java environments.
February 2026 monthly summary for openhab/openhab-addons focused on stabilizing Roku device communication. Implemented a fix in RokuHandler that validates the host header, resolves hostnames to IP addresses, and improves error handling and device status updates to ensure reliable Roku device communication within OpenHAB. The change, associated with commit 84f7c1746ae7c3adfa80cab8a9ab3eb10774dff3, reduces intermittent disconnects and improves visibility into device state.
February 2026 monthly summary for openhab/openhab-addons focused on stabilizing Roku device communication. Implemented a fix in RokuHandler that validates the host header, resolves hostnames to IP addresses, and improves error handling and device status updates to ensure reliable Roku device communication within OpenHAB. The change, associated with commit 84f7c1746ae7c3adfa80cab8a9ab3eb10774dff3, reduces intermittent disconnects and improves visibility into device state.

Overview of all repositories you've contributed to across your timeline